Some Think Love Can Be Measured By The Amount Of Butterflies In Their Tummy: Marian Keyes Quote

“Some think love can be measured by the amount of butterflies in their tummy.

Others think love can be measured in bunches of flowers, or by using the words ‘forever.’

But love can only truly be measured by actions. It can be a small thing, such as peeling an orange for a person you love because you know they don’t like doing it.”

– Marian Keyes
